PlayStation Plus Monthly Games for February

February’s PlayStation Plus Monthly Games lineup is a bumper one, with four titles available to PS Plus members*. Battle to victory in the ring in boxing sim Undisputed, survive an alien world in Subnautica: Below Zero, mix combat and gardening in Ultros, and take to the skies in Ace Combat 7: Skies Unknown. All these titles will be available to PlayStation Plus members from Tuesday February 3 until Monday March 2.

No it has been usually 3 for a time now, but they are dropping PS4 only games in 2026, I believe when they announced it was specifically said January 2026 was supposed to be the last time, but no PS4 only games were given last month and given Ace Combat 7 in indeed a PS4 only game (PS5 runs it, but entirely emulated as a PS4 game), I guess they have added it as 4th in February to bid last gen farewell and not break the trust of those expecting to get 3 PS5 or at least multigenerational games per month.

Officially (as per their announcement last year) games with PS4 and PS5 versions will still come to the service normally and when they do they'll still be playable on PS4, but going forward games with no PS5 versions will not be added to either the Essential tier monthly games or the Extra tier catalog. Speculation is they may still release PS4 only games but now on the Premium/Deluxe tier "classics catalog" only, which have been very lacking in the last couple years... So with this one move they could do two things: 1st push PS4 holdouts to migrate into next (current) gen already and, 2nd, boost the Classics Catalog perceived value by adding games that don't need a cent spent into porting it over, hopefully making that tier more sought after and even more profitable.
